Group Bypass
The Group Bypass feature allows you to bypass a predefined group
of zones. The alarm system has up to four groups, see page 29 on
programming bypass groups.

If the Quick Bypass feature is enabled (see page 42) you can
omit step 1 from the above procedure.
When one or more zones are bypassed the Ready light will
flash and if the system is fitted with a Premier RKP8/16 Plus
or LCD remote keypad then the Bypass light will also
illuminate.
Quick Bypass and Arm
The Quick Bypass and Arm feature allows you to Bypass a
predefined group of zones and Away or Stay arm the system. The
alarm system has up to four groups, see page 29 on programming
bypass groups.
